A Rise and Impact of Dancehall Artists

From its beginnings in the Caribbean, dancehall music has experienced a dramatic rise to global prominence, largely thanks to its innovative artists. Initially a offshoot of reggae, dancehall rapidly evolved, featuring faster tempos, vocalizing, and bold lyrics. Early figures like Yellowman and Shabba Ranks helped to its initial recognition, but it's the present-day generation – featuring artists like Popcaan, Spice, and Shenseea – who have truly extended its reach. Their sound has influenced popular culture, driving trends in fashion, dance, and language worldwide. This expanding global influence is obvious in collaborations with mainstream pop musicians and the frequent sampling of dancehall rhythms in various genres.
